Transaction e84db500149f4255d58fe5b5678884cd4bd660db01ea13a4e2fa3fa99df0614f
1 Input
1 Output
-
e84db500149f4255d58fe5b5678884cd4bd660db01ea13a4e2fa3fa99df0614f:0
- value
- 50000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 171f1d847f4a7862c5938d01557b6ebd79a5e717 OP_EQUAL
- address
- 33oGjtHR7sTKVxcM5c4Lc9BQwTdMe8ia4A